The Art of Choosing Paint Colors That Work

Selecting the right colors is crucial. It’s important to consider the hues of your stonework. Warm tones like beige or tan stones pair well with earthy shades such as olive or terracotta paints. Cooler-toned stones, such as gray or blue, benefit from complementary colors like soft whites or light blues. The goal is to find a balance that showcases each element without overwhelming the eye.

Highlighting Architectural Features

Exterior painting services offer the expertise needed to emphasize your home’s architectural details. By using contrasting colors on trims, shutters, or doors, you can make these elements stand out against stone backgrounds. For instance, a deep navy trim against a light stone wall creates a striking visual effect that draws attention to the structure’s unique design.

Durability Factors in Paint Selection

When planning your project, durability is key. Opt for high-quality paints designed to withstand weather conditions. This choice not only protects your home but also maintains its aesthetic appeal over time. Some paints come with UV protection and are resistant to peeling, ensuring that vibrant colors last longer even under harsh sunlight.

Practical Tips for Achieving a Harmonious Look

  • Always test paint samples next to stone areas before full application.
  • Consider natural lighting at various times of day when choosing colors.
  • Coordinate with landscape features like plants for integrated designs.

Avoid Common Painting Mistakes

To maximize results, avoid common pitfalls such as neglecting surface preparation or selecting inferior materials. Proper cleaning and priming ensure better paint adherence.
